Xanthodirphia

Xanthodirphia is a genus of moths in the family Saturniidae first described by Charles Duncan Michener in 1949.[1] It was originally established as a subgenus of the genus Ormiscodes.[2]

Species

  • Xanthodirphia abbreviata Becker & Chacon, 2001
  • Xanthodirphia amarilla (Schaus, 1908)
